Visit a Client (Transition Care Program)


Visits should ideally be booked in advance. Regulations have been put in place to keep our residents and clients as safe as possible. Please read the instructions below before visiting as regulations can change frequently due to the ongoing Covid-19 pandemic.

The following regulations apply for visiting clients from the Transition Care Program (TCP).

Visiting Hours

Monday – Sunday: 8am to 8pm (last entry)

If you want to visit outside of these hours, please get in contact with us at (03) 9760 2100.

Before visiting…

If you need any assistance, you can call booking staff at (03) 9760 2100.

(If you’re planning to bring your pet on-site, please contact us at (03) 9760 2100 BEFORE making your booking.)

Preferably be fully vaccinated.

Get tested. Visitor can do their Rapid Antigen Test (RAT) at home, take a picture with date and time stamp and present to staff on-site. If you do not have mobile phone/camera, you can do the RAT on-site. You can also bring in the RAT that they have done at home. If you do this, you need to write your name, date & time ON the RAT cassette with a permanent marker. If you have a negative PCR test result within 24 hours prior to visiting, this will be a substitute for the need for a RAT.

When visiting…

– Please come on time. You do not need to come early.

Have proof of negative Covid19 test (as described above) or alternatively do a RAT on-site.

Follow infection control measures. Wear a clinical face mask at all times, keep social distance, observe strict hand hygiene. Follow infection control instructions by staff.

Stay in client’s room or outdoor areas (e.g. garden). No visits in indoor common areas are allowed at this stage.

Entrances: During the week (Monday to Friday), you can use the Café Jensen entrance. On weekends and public holidays, please use the Arcadia entrance.

Please also note that for visits after 5pm, you will need to use the call bell or call a number provided at the door. There might be a short waiting time before staff can let you in.
